Southeast Iowa Housing Inc. (EIN: 46-0534751)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2017. In its fiscal year 2025 IRS Form 990 filing, Southeast Iowa Housing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 5 employees. Mission Statement

PROMOTE RURAL HOUSING AND THE GENERAL WELFARE OF THE COMMUNITY BY ACQUIRING, CONSTRUCTING AND REHABILITATE HOUSING FOR THE BENEFIT OF ELIGIBLE OCCUPANTS.
